Pennsylvania also offers several homebuyer programs that a knowledgeable local broker can help you navigate. The Pennsylvania Housing Finance Agency (PHFA) provides attractive options like down payment and closing cost assistance, as well as first-time homebuyer loans with competitive rates. A broker familiar with these programs can determine your eligibility and seamlessly integrate them with your mortgage, making homeownership in Fairless Hills more accessible than you might think. Your actionable plan starts with a shortlist. Ask for referrals from your local real estate agent, friends, or family who have recently purchased in the area. Look for brokers with strong reviews that specifically mention their communication and local knowledge. When you interview them, come prepared with key questions: "How do you stay updated on the Fairless Hills market?" "Can you share an example of how you've helped a buyer with a similar financial profile secure a home here?" "What PHFA programs do you most frequently use for clients in Bucks County?"
